Cursor Agentandrmcrackan 03dab18223 test fix: give the anchored evil-regex row an input that cannot beat the timeout
^(a+)+$ against 22 a's is only ~2x the 100ms match timeout, so whether
CatastrophicBacktracking_AnchoredRepeated passes depends on how fast the machine
is: a fast box completes the match, nothing throws, and the row fails its own
Assert.Fail. Every added character doubles the work, so 50 a's puts it in the
same never-completes class as the other evil-regex rows, the same treatment
9ed98cbf already gave (a+a+)+b.
